     Spoilers abound. Proceed at your own risk. For most quests the first paragraph describes 
     how the quest is initiated and a very broad overview of the quest. Hints follow in the 
     second paragraph when they are wanted.


     The stronghold construction forewoman, Gashnakh gra-Mughol, foretells of many of the 
     upcoming events. The player's journal is updated, but the quest is left closed until the 
     normal course of events triggers the quest. Different dialogue topics introduce different 
     quests:

     Topic: latest rumors -> Quest: Tel Uvirith versus the Ashlanders
     Topic: little advice -> Quest: Tel Uvirith: Daedric Cultists
     Topic: little secret -> Quest: Tel Uvirith: A Rival Telvanni
     Topic: Morrowind lore -> Quest: Tel Uvirith: Blighted Mushrooms
     Topic: my trade -> Quest: Tel Uvirith: Revenge of the Hlaalu
     Topic: slavery -> Quest: Tel Uvirith: A Household Slave
     Topic: Tel Uvirith -> Quest: Tel Uvirith: Second-in-Command

     Tel Uvirith: Second-in-Command
     ------------------------------

     This quest is introduced through greeting with Farena Arelas, and advanced through the 
     topic 'Steward of Tel Uvirith'. The player must speak with all four candidates (Farena 
     Arelas, Hlendrisa Seleth, Tunila Omavel and Gorven Menas) before the option of appointing 
     a steward will be offered.

     Tunila Omavel does not offer healing while this quest is active. Speaking with her on the 
     topic 'Steward of Tel Uvirith' will restore this feature as will leaving Uvirith's Grave.


     Tel Uvirith versus the Ashlanders
     ---------------------------------

     This quest is offered by Farena Arelas. It is not available until the player chooses a 
     steward (completes quest 'Tel Uvirith: Second-in-Command'). It is initiated through 
     greetings from Tel Uvirith retainers. The quest is advanced through the topic 
     'Ashlanders'. Speak with Ulath-Pal on the topic 'Tel Uvirith' (or Han-Ammu if player is 
     Erabenimisun Nerevarine). 
     There are multiple pathways to completion depending on disposition and whether player is 
     Nerevarine. If non-Nerevarine player has previously killed an Erabenimsun Ashlander then 
     the quest is immediately closed.

     - If the player refuses to pay tribute the quest does not close. After at least a one-day 
       delay speaking with Farena Arelas or entering the lower tower should make it clear that 
       the matter has not yet been resolved.


     Tel Uvirith: Daedric Cultists
     -----------------------------

     This quest has been changed since LGNPC Tel Uvirith version 1.20

     May be broken by other mods that alter the interior of the cell 'Tel Uvirith, Tower 
     Lower'.

     This quest is offered by Gorven Menas. It is not available until the player has completed 
     the quest 'Tel Uvirith versus the Ashlanders'. It is initiated through greetings from 
     visitors to Tel Uvirith (entry, lower tower) - either an Ashlander scout or a Telvanni 
     patrol depending upon how matters were settled with the Erabenimsun tribe. The quest is 
     advanced through the topic 'inscribed slave bracer' if player presents Gorven Menas with 
     the bracer found by patrol. The abduction victim Garalo Andalas is found in the Daedric 
     ruin of Tusenend southeast of the Erabenimsun camp.

     - There is at least a one-day delay between the end of the previous quest and the 
       beginning of this one. Entering the lower tower starts the timer.
     - There is no harm if the player does discuss the matter with Tunila Omavel.
     - In Tusenend, a journal update advised the player when all of the cultists and creatures 
       are killed. Only then is it safe to guide Garalo Andalas out of the shrine.
     - Tunila Omavel does not offer healing while this quest is active.


     Tel Uvirith: Revenge of the Hlaalu
     ----------------------------------

     This quest has been changed since LGNPC Tel Uvirith version 1.20

     This quest is introduced through rumors offered by Edd Theman (Fast Eddie) or retainers. 
     It is not available until the player has completed the official quest 'House Telvanni: 
     Kill Raynasa Rethan' and player has recruited Edd Theman as Mouth. The rumor is not 
     available until the player has completed the quest 'Tel Uvirith: Daedric Cultists'. The 
     player will be assaulted when entering or leaving one of several Telvanni settlements. 
     The quest terminates with the life of the would-be assassin.

     - Ambush locations:
       * Sadrith Mora: at the docks near the beginning of the approach to the ship.
       * Tel Aruhn: at the docks near the beginning of the approach to the ship.
       * Tel Branora: at the beginning of either bridge that leads to the tower complex.
       * Tel Vos: near the steps leading toward the tower complex as approached from the east 
         or the south.
       * Vivec, Telvanni Canton: on the approach to the Telvanni Canton either from the east 
         (Ascandian Isles) or the west (Arena Canton).
     - There is no ambush staged for Tel Mora.
     - There is no follow-up to this quest to discover the source of the plot - live in fear.


     Tel Uvirith: Blighted Mushrooms
     -------------------------------

     The quest is offered by Tunila Omavel. It is not available until the player has completed 
     the quest 'Tel Uvirith: Revenge of the Hlaalu' or 'Tel Uvirith: Daedric Cultists' if the 
     player has not yet completed the official quest 'House Telvanni: Kill Raynasa Rethan'. 
     This quest is passed over if the player had killed either Divayth Fyr or Yakin Bael. It 
     is initiated through greetings from Tel Uvirith retainers. It is advanced through the 
     topic 'blighted mushrooms'.

     - The source of the contagion is the cavern of Zenarbael. The blight poison is found on 
       the body of the Dreamer Priest and must be delivered to Tunila Omavel.
     - It can be difficult to locate the chamber with the Dreamer Priest. It is off a short 
       corridor leading roughly east southeast from the central chamber in the middle of the 
       complex.
     - Do not wait inside the Vos Chapel for Yakin Bael to visit Tel Uvirith. He will not 
       'leave' until after the player does.


     Tel Uvirith: A Rival Telvanni
     -----------------------------

     This quest has been changed since LGNPC Tel Uvirith version 1.20

     May be broken by other mods that alter the interior of the cell 'Tel Uvirith, Tower 
     Lower'.

     This quest is not available until the player has completed the quest 'Tel Uvirith: 
     Blighted Mushrooms'. An alternate start is available if either Divayth Fyr or Yakin Bael 
     is dead at the completion of the quest 'Tel Uvirith: Daedric Cultists'. The player will 
     have an unexpected visitor to Tel Uvirith, and any dispute over the rightful owner of the 
     tower will be settled in the usual Telvanni fashion.


     Tel Uvirith: A Black Soul
     -------------------------

     This quest has been changed since LGNPC Tel Uvirith version 1.20

     The quest is initiated by Ahabael (Erabenimsun Ashlander visiting Uvirith's Grave). It is 
     not available until the player has completed the quest 'Tel Uvirith: A Rival Telvanni'. 
     There is at least a five day delay after the previous quest is completed before this 
     quest is triggered in front of the tower of Tel Uvirith. After the player leads Ahabael 
     to Hlendrisa Seleth (do not tarry) the player needs to speak with both Edd Theman and 
     Manirai (Erabenimsun wise-woman) in either order. After destroying the black soul gem 
     Manirai will reward the player and close the quest.

     - The player encounters Ahabael upon leaving the lower tower or when approaching the 
       tower by the bridge. If the player leaves Hlendrisa Seleth's House the start of the 
       quest will be delayed another day for the sake of the story.
     - While guiding Ahabael to Hlendrisa Seleth's House if the player strays more than twice 
       (enters a different interior cell or leaves Uvirith's Grave, Ahabael will become angry. 
       His response includes but is not limited to attacking the player and the quest will 
       close.
     - After consulting both Edd Theman and Manirai there are a number of paths the player can 
       follow. A scout in southeast Vvardenfell may reveal the location of the Hlervu 
       Ancestral Tomb, but it is more likely it will be learned by speaking with a member of 
       that family. Dunmer savants will advise the player if he/she is sincere.
     - The player must 'learn' the location of the tomb - just showing up there will not 
       advance the quest. The entrance to a duplicate cell where the action takes place will 
       not be enabled.
     - Tendren Hlervu is found on the plaza level of the Telvanni Canton of Vivec. He will 
       reveal the location of his family's tomb if the player is sincere.
     - Speaking with NPCs in Tel Branora will be helpful.
     - Speaking with Ervyna Hlervu will not reveal the location of the tomb, however doing so 
       results in her being an unexpected companion for the final battle.
     - The soul is released by activating the black soul gem and not by physically attacking 
       it.
     - Besides the usual reward, the player's relationship with the Erabenimsun Ashlanders 
       will improve. If the player had killed an Ashlander (not as part of the main quest) 
       that crime will be overlooked. If the player is a member of the Ashlander faction (main 
       quest) the player will gain advance in rank.

     Tel Uvirith: A Household Slave
     ------------------------------

     Service offered by Tpring. Introduced by Llunala Hleran through the topic 'household 
     slave' during the second stage of stronghold construction. Alternate start is through 
     Tunila Omavel on the same topic. Tunilal Omavel is the person to speak with about 
     acquiring a key to Tpring's slave bracer.


     Telepathic Communication with Mouth
     -----------------------------------

     May be broken by other mods that alter the interior of the cell 'Tel Uvirith, Tower 
     Upper'.

     Not available until the player has recruited Edd Theman (Fast Eddie) as Mouth. Disabled 
     when Edd Theman is away from Sadrith Mora, Telvanni Council House on a quest for the 
     player (or dead). Activate crystal in the study of the upper tower to speak with mouth.


	Tunila Omavel - Healer
	----------------------

     Tel Uvirith retainer Tunila Omavel is a healer who will actually heal the player. The 
     topic 'need healing' is introduced in her greeting if the player is significantly injured 
     or diseased. Once the topic is known the player may always request healing unless the 
     quest 'Tel Uvirith: Second-in-Command' or 'Tel Uvirith: Daedric Cultists' is active. A 
     shared dialogue filter makes this necessary.

     Updated Brown Book
     ------------------

     This is offered by any of the Tel Uvirith retainers. It is not available until the player 
     has attained the rank of Archmagister of House Telvanni. It is initiated through 
     greetings with Tel Uvirith retainers and mouth Edd Theman, or the player may speak with a 
     retainer on the topic 'Telvanni councilors'.


     A Letter from the Emperor
     -------------------------

     This is offered by Duke Vedam Dren. It is not available until the player has attained the 
     rank of Archmagister of House Telvanni (and if the Duke lives). It is initiated through 
     greetings with Tel Uvirith retainers and mouth Edd Theman.


     An Imperial Patent of Nobility
     ------------------------------

     This is offered by Duke Vedam Dren. It is not available until the player has defeated 
     Dagoth Ur (and if the Duke lives). It is initiated through greetings with Tel Uvirith 
     retainers and mouth Edd Theman. Speak with savants on the topic 'Knight of Tel Uvirith' 
     to learn more about the title.
